1850 David Jernigan (age 67, born in North Carolina) lived in Subdivision 2, Muhlenberg County, Kentucky, in a household with Mercy Jernigan (age 61), Marcus M Jernigan (age 20), Mary A Jernigan (age 21), and Samuel M Jernigan (age 1). [1]
1860 David Jerdigan (age 77, born in North Carolina) lived in District 2, Muhlenberg County, Kentucky, in a household with Marcus M Jerdigan (age 30), Mary A Jerdigan (age 32), Saml M Jerdigan (age 11), John W Jerdigan (age 9), Retina M Jerdigan (age 6), Elvis E Jerdigan (age 1), and Mercer J Jerdigan (age 71). David Jerdigan's occupation was meth clergyn & infirm. [2]
1859 The will of David Jernigan was dated August 31 in Muhlenberg, Kentucky. The will named Nancy Chambers, Sarah Burney, Mary Diggs children (grandchildren of David Jernigan), Jane Merrel alias Jane Roark, and Elifal Lambeth. The will was proved in January 1863. [3]
1862 David Jernigan died on January 1, 1862 and was buried at Jernigans Chapel Cemetery, Muhlenberg County, Kentucky. [4] [5]
1864 Mercer J Hinson Jernigan died on July 27, 1864 and was buried at Jernigans Chapel Cemetery, Muhlenberg County, Kentucky. Mercer was born on August 12, 1776. [6] [7]
1864 A court indenture dated November 19 named B.H. Jernigan administrator of Thomas G Jernigan against Orpha Jernigan of the first part & Sarah Birney, Tho. J Birney & Jas H Birney of the second part. Land was to be conveyed on behalf of Mercy Jernigan widow of David Jernigan, H.W. Jernigan, B.H. Jernigan, D.A. Jernigan, D.W. Jernigan, Wm P. Jernigan, Lewis P. Jernigan, M.M. Jernigan, Sarah Birney, Jane Merril alias Jane Roark, Wesley M. Jernigan, Nancy Chambers, H. Chambers, Benj Biggs, John W. Diggs, Wm D Diggs, Wm Allen, Mary J Allen, Dudley Jernigan, Viola Jernigan, Idella Jernigan, Wm Jernigan, and an infant child of John Jernigan whose name is unknown. Mary McMillan & husband McMillan, Sarah Crawford & her husband Crawford, Needham Wyatt & Orpha Wyatt, John Roark & Jane Roark, widow, heirs and devisees of said David Jernigan deceased. … [land is describned] … Joseph Pickett Commissioner. 1872 Henry William Jernigan, spouse of Mary Elizabeth Jernigan, died on June 2 in Muhlenberg County, Kentucky. He was born on January 11, 1811 in North Carolina, son of David M Jernigan and Mercer J Jernigan. [9]
1888 Elifal Jernigan Lambuth, spouse of William Lambuth, died on December 26 in Kentucky. She was born on July 16, 1807 in North Carolina. [10]
1892 Wesley McGee Jernigan, spouse of Henrietta Jernigan, died on April 26 in Robertson County, Tennessee. He was born on May 4, 1817 in Robertson County, Tennessee, son of David M Jernigan and Mercer J Jernigan. [11]
1895 David Washington Jernigan, spouse of Mary A Jernigan, died on March 21 in Muhlenberg County, Kentucky. He was born on October 4, 1819 in Cross Plains, Robertson County, Tennessee. [12]
